Ahead of the Challenge Cup quarter-final on Friday, Ulster prop Tom O'Toole acknowledged the formidable reputation of La Rochelle, a team that has won back-to-back Champions Cups in 2022 and 2023. O'Toole emphasized the significance of the match for Ulster, who are striving to reach their first European semi-final since 2021. Despite La Rochelle's current struggles in the Top 14, O'Toole believes that playing at home in front of passionate fans will be crucial. Ulster is currently in third place in the United Rugby Championship (URC), showcasing impressive form this season. O'Toole also shared his excitement about adapting to the loose-head prop position, a role he recently embraced during the Six Nations, stating that it brings a refreshing challenge to his game.
